"When we frame digital tools as an ecology, we draw on natural-system concepts to reveal how software, hardware, data, people, and the wider environment co-evolve. As Director of Digital Worlds, I’m excited to grow this perspective across the full breadth of the University’s research, positioning our work at the forefront of local, national, and international agendas." - Dave Topping
The Digital Worlds theme explores how digital technologies, from sensor networks through to digital twins, are transforming both real and virtual worlds, as well as the lives of those who inhabit them.
